Understanding the UK Driving Licence
A driving licence in the UK works as both a legal document that allows individuals to drive vehicles on public roadways and a kind of recognition. The UK Government concerns a number of types of driving licences, each of which serves a different function. The most common are:
- Provisional Licence: For learner drivers, permitting them to drive under specific conditions.
- Complete Licence: Granted to drivers who have actually passed their driving tests.
- Additional Licences: For particular lorry types, such as motorcycles or buses.

Requesting a UK Online Driving Licence
The application process for a UK online driving licence is uncomplicated and can be finished in a few easy actions. Here's a summary of what to anticipate:
Step-by-Step Application Process
Eligibility Check: Ensure that you fulfill the eligibility criteria, which normally consist of being at least 17 years old and a local of the UK.
Collect Documents: Collect required files such as:
- Proof of identity (Passport, National Identity Card)
- Address (Utility costs, bank declaration)
- National Insurance number (if relevant)
Visit the Official DVLA Website: The application should be made by means of the official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) website to guarantee security and dependability.
Complete the Online Form: Fill out the online application, taking care to offer accurate and complete information.
Pay the Fee: The application cost should be paid online using a debit or charge card. Since October 2023, the basic fee for a provisionary driving licence is ₤ 34, while a complete licence usually costs ₤ 43 online.
Receive Confirmation: After sending the application, you will get a confirmation e-mail. Keep an eye on your application status through the DVLA's online services.
After the Application
Once your application is processed, you will get your driving licence in the mail if your application succeeds. The timeframe for processing can differ; for the most part, provisionary licences are issued within a couple of days, whereas full licences may take longer.

Regularly Asked Questions
Here are some common questions regarding the UK online driving licence application process:
1. Can I make an application for a driving licence online if I have never driven before?
Yes, you can request a provisional driving licence online even if you have actually never driven. The provisional licence permits you to learn driving under certain conditions.
2. What should I do if my application is rejected?
If your driving licence application is rejected, the DVLA will provide details on why it was refused. Depending on the reason, you may either be able to reapply or rectify the problems described.
3. The length of time does it take to get my driving licence after using online?
Usually, provisional licences are issued within a couple of days, while complete licences may take a couple of weeks. It is advised to examine the DVLA website for existing processing times.
